Shlokas
100 shlokas, with transliteration and meaning.
बन्धुरात्मात्मनस्तस्य येनात्मैवात्मना जितः । अनात्मनस्तु शत्रुत्वे वर्तेतात्मैव शत्रुवत् ॥
For one who has conquered the mind, the mind is their friend. But for one who has failed to do so, the mind acts like an enemy.
यद्यद्विभूतिमत्सत्त्वं श्रीमदूर्जितमेव वा । तत्तदेवावगच्छ त्वं मम तेजोंऽशसम्भवम् ॥
Whatever is glorious, beautiful, or powerful in this world, know that it springs from a mere fraction of my radiance.
ममैवांशो जीवलोके जीवभूतः सनातनः । मनःषष्ठानीन्द्रियाणि प्रकृतिस्थानि कर्षति ॥
An eternal fragment of myself becomes a living being in this world, drawing to itself the mind and five senses that rest in nature.
कुर्वन्नेवेह कर्माणि जिजीविषेच्छतं समाः । एवं त्वयि नान्यथेतोऽस्ति न कर्म लिप्यते नरे ॥
One should wish to live a hundred years, doing one's duties. Living this way, action does not cling to a person; there is no other way.
पत्रं पुष्पं फलं तोयं यो मे भक्त्या प्रयच्छति । तदहं भक्त्युपहृतमश्नामि प्रयतात्मनः ॥
Whoever offers me a leaf, a flower, a fruit, or even water with devotion, I accept that offering of love from the pure of heart.
मन्मना भव मद्भक्तो मद्याजी मां नमस्कुरु । मामेवैष्यसि युक्त्वैवमात्मानं मत्परायणः ॥
Fix your mind on me, be devoted to me, offer your actions to me, and bow to me. Uniting yourself this way, you will surely reach me.
श्रेयो हि ज्ञानमभ्यासाज्ज्ञानाद्ध्यानं विशिष्यते । ध्यानात्कर्मफलत्यागस्त्यागाच्छान्तिरनन्तरम् ॥
Knowledge is better than mere practice, meditation is better than knowledge, and letting go of the fruits of action is better still than meditation — peace follows close behind that letting go.
व्यवसायात्मिका बुद्धिरेकेह कुरुनन्दन । बहुशाखा ह्यनन्ताश्च बुद्धयोऽव्यवसायिनाम् ॥
Those who are resolute have a single, focused purpose. The thinking of the irresolute branches out endlessly.
यावानर्थ उदपाने सर्वतः सम्प्लुतोदके । तावान्सर्वेषु वेदेषु ब्राह्मणस्य विजानतः ॥
To one who has realized the truth, scriptures are of no more use than a small well is when there is water flooding everywhere.
परित्राणाय साधूनां विनाशाय च दुष्कृताम् । धर्मसंस्थापनार्थाय सम्भवामि युगे युगे ॥
To protect the virtuous, to destroy the wicked, and to firmly establish righteousness, I come into being age after age.
ईशा वास्यमिदं सर्वं यत्किञ्च जगत्यां जगत् । तेन त्यक्तेन भुञ्जीथा मा गृधः कस्यस्विद्धनम् ॥
All this, whatever moves in this changing world, is enveloped by the divine. Enjoy it through renunciation; do not covet what belongs to another.
सर्वं खल्विदं ब्रह्म तज्जलानिति शान्त उपासीत ॥
All this is truly the infinite; from it all things arise, into it they return, and by it they are sustained. One should worship it with a calm mind.
उत्तिष्ठत जाग्रत प्राप्य वरान्निबोधत । क्षुरस्य धारा निशिता दुरत्यया दुर्गं पथस्तत्कवयो वदन्ति ॥
Arise, awake, and learn by approaching those who know. The path is difficult to cross, sharp as a razor's edge — so say the wise.
यथाकारी यथाचारी तथा भवति । साधुकारी साधुर्भवति पापकारी पापो भवति ॥
As one acts and conducts oneself, so one becomes. The one who does good becomes good; the one who does harm becomes harmful.
सदेव सोम्येदमग्र आसीदेकमेवाद्वितीयम् ॥
In the beginning, my dear, this was Being alone — one only, without a second.
न तत्र चक्षुर्गच्छति न वाग्गच्छति नो मनः । न विद्मो न विजानीमो यथैतदनुशिष्यात् ॥
The eye does not reach there, nor speech, nor the mind. We do not know it, nor do we understand how one could teach it.
नैनं छिन्दन्ति शस्त्राणि नैनं दहति पावकः । न चैनं क्लेदयन्त्यापो न शोषयति मारुतः ॥
Weapons cannot cut the self, fire cannot burn it, water cannot wet it, and wind cannot dry it.
प्रज्ञानं ब्रह्म ॥
Consciousness is the eternal reality.
सन्तोष एव पुरुषस्य परं निधानं । सन्तुष्ट एव सततं सुखमेधते हि ॥
Contentment alone is a person's greatest treasure. It is the contented person who continually grows in happiness.
कर्मण्येवाधिकारस्ते मा फलेषु कदाचन । मा कर्मफलहेतुर्भूर्मा ते सङ्गोऽस्त्वकर्मणि ॥
You have a right to perform your duty, but never to the fruits that result from it. Do not let the fruits of action be your motive, and never be attached to inaction either.
उद्यमेन हि सिध्यन्ति कार्याणि न मनोरथैः । न हि सुप्तस्य सिंहस्य प्रविशन्ति मुखे मृगाः ॥
Tasks are accomplished through effort, not mere wishing. Deer do not walk into the mouth of a sleeping lion.
समोऽहं सर्वभूतेषु न मे द्वेष्योऽस्ति न प्रियः । ये भजन्ति तु मां भक्त्या मयि ते तेषु चाप्यहम् ॥
I am equal to all beings; none is hateful or dear to me. But those who worship me with devotion live in me, and I live in them.
ॐ पूर्णमदः पूर्णमिदं पूर्णात्पूर्णमुदच्यते ॥
That is whole and this is whole; from wholeness, wholeness comes forth.
असतो मा सद्गमय । तमसो मा ज्योतिर्गमय । मृत्योर्मा अमृतं गमय ॥
Lead me from the unreal to the real, from darkness to light, from death to immortality.
श्रीभगवानुवाच । अशोच्यानन्वशोचस्त्वं प्रज्ञावादांश्च भाषसे । गतासूनगतासूंश्च नानुशोचन्ति पण्डिताः ॥
You grieve for those who don't need to be grieved for, yet you speak like a wise person. The truly wise mourn neither for the living nor for the dead.
मातृदेवो भव । पितृदेवो भव । आचार्यदेवो भव । अतिथिदेवो भव ॥
Let your mother be a deity to you. Let your father be a deity to you. Let your teacher be a deity to you. Let your guest be a deity to you.
ध्यायतो विषयान्पुंसः सङ्गस्तेषूपजायते । सङ्गात्सञ्जायते कामः कामात्क्रोधोऽभिजायते ॥
Dwelling on sense objects gives rise to attachment to them; from attachment arises longing, and from longing, anger is born.
तद्विद्धि प्रणिपातेन परिप्रश्नेन सेवया । उपदेक्ष्यन्ति ते ज्ञानं ज्ञानिनस्तत्त्वदर्शिनः ॥
Learn this by approaching a teacher with humility, asking sincere questions, and offering service. Those who have realized the truth will instruct you.
ॐ भद्रं कर्णेभिः शृणुयाम देवाः । भद्रं पश्येमाक्षभिर्यजत्राः ॥
May we hear what is auspicious with our ears. May we see what is auspicious with our eyes.
युक्ताहारविहारस्य युक्तचेष्टस्य कर्मसु । युक्तस्वप्नावबोधस्य योगो भवति दुःखहा ॥
For one who is moderate in eating and recreation, balanced in effort, and regulated in sleep and waking, yoga becomes the destroyer of suffering.
सं गच्छध्वं सं वदध्वं सं वो मनांसि जानताम् ॥
Move together, speak together, let your minds be of one accord.
विहाय कामान्यः सर्वान्पुमांश्चरति निःस्पृहः । निर्ममो निरहङ्कारः स शान्तिमधिगच्छति ॥
The person who gives up all desires and moves without craving, without possessiveness and without ego, attains peace.
न त्वेवाहं जातु नासं न त्वं नेमे जनाधिपाः । न चैव न भविष्यामः सर्वे वयमतः परम् ॥
There was never a time when I did not exist, nor you, nor any of these kings — and none of us will ever cease to exist in the future.
वासांसि जीर्णानि यथा विहाय नवानि गृह्णाति नरोऽपराणि । तथा शरीराणि विहाय जीर्णा न्यन्यानि संयाति नवानि देही ॥
As a person casts off worn-out garments and puts on new ones, so the self casts off worn-out bodies and enters into others that are new.
आ नो भद्राः क्रतवो यन्तु विश्वतः ॥
Let noble thoughts come to us from every direction.
नायमात्मा प्रवचनेन लभ्यो न मेधया न बहुना श्रुतेन । यमेवैष वृणुते तेन लभ्यस्तस्यैष आत्मा विवृणुते तनूं स्वाम् ॥
The self is not attained through discourse, nor through great intellect, nor through much learning. It is attained only by the one it chooses; to that person it reveals its true nature.
न हि ज्ञानेन सदृशं पवित्रमिह विद्यते । तत्स्वयं योगसंसिद्धः कालेनात्मनि विन्दति ॥
In this world, there is nothing as purifying as knowledge. One who is perfected through yoga finds this knowledge within themselves, in time.
उद्धरेदात्मनाऽऽत्मानं नात्मानमवसादयेत् । आत्मैव ह्यात्मनो बन्धुरात्मैव रिपुरात्मनः ॥
Let a person lift themselves by their own mind, not degrade themselves. The mind alone is one's friend, and the mind alone is one's enemy.
श्रेयान्स्वधर्मो विगुणः परधर्मात्स्वनुष्ठितात् । स्वधर्मे निधनं श्रेयः परधर्मो भयावहः ॥
It is better to do one's own duty imperfectly than to do another's duty well. It is better to die performing one's own duty, for another's duty invites danger.
द्यौः शान्तिरन्तरिक्षं शान्तिः पृथिवी शान्तिरापः शान्तिः ॥
May there be peace in the sky, peace in the space between, peace on the earth, peace in the waters.
आपूर्यमाणमचलप्रतिष्ठं समुद्रमापः प्रविशन्ति यद्वत् । तद्वत्कामा यं प्रविशन्ति सर्वे स शान्तिमाप्नोति न कामकामी ॥
As the ocean remains undisturbed by the many rivers that flow into it and merge in its depths, so the person whom desires enter without disturbing them attains peace — not one who chases desires.
मत्तः परतरं नान्यत्किञ्चिदस्ति धनञ्जय । मयि सर्वमिदं प्रोतं सूत्रे मणिगणा इव ॥
There is nothing higher than me, Arjuna. Everything is strung on me, like pearls on a thread.
ये हि संस्पर्शजा भोगा दुःखयोनय एव ते । आद्यन्तवन्तः कौन्तेय न तेषु रमते बुधः ॥
Pleasures born from the senses are, in truth, the source of suffering, for they have a beginning and an end. The wise do not seek their delight there.
अग्निमीळे पुरोहितं यज्ञस्य देवमृत्विजम् । होतारं रत्नधातमम् ॥
I praise Agni, the priest of the sacrifice, the divine minister who bestows the greatest treasures.
अन्तर्गतैर्विकाराद्यैः क्रियाभिश्च पृथग्विधैः । आकार्यैश्च विजानीयाच्चित्तवृत्तिं परस्य च ॥
By inward changes, various actions, and outward behavior, one can come to understand another person's true state of mind.
इति ते ज्ञानमाख्यातं गुह्याद्गुह्यतरं मया । विमृश्यैतदशेषेण यथेच्छसि तथा कुरु ॥
Thus I have explained to you knowledge more secret than any secret. Reflect on it fully, then act as you choose.
तस्मात्सर्वेषु कालेषु मामनुस्मर युध्य च । मय्यर्पितमनोबुद्धिर्मामेवैष्यस्यसंशयम् ॥
Remember me at all times, and carry out your duty. With your mind and intellect offered to me, you will surely reach me.
त्रैगुण्यविषया वेदा निस्त्रैगुण्यो भवार्जुन । निर्द्वन्द्वो नित्यसत्त्वस्थो निर्योगक्षेम आत्मवान् ॥
The scriptures largely concern the three qualities of nature; rise above them, Arjuna. Be free of dualities, established in steady truth.
यो मां पश्यति सर्वत्र सर्वं च मयि पश्यति । तस्याहं न प्रणश्यामि स च मे न प्रणश्यति ॥
For one who sees me everywhere and sees everything in me, I am never lost to them, and they are never lost to me.
यतो वा इमानि भूतानि जायन्ते । येन जातानि जीवन्ति । यत्प्रयन्त्यभिसंविशन्ति । तद्विजिज्ञासस्व । तद्ब्रह्मेति ॥
That from which all beings are born, by which they live once born, and into which they return at death — seek to know that. That is the eternal reality.
तेजः क्षमा धृतिः शौचमद्रोहो नातिमानिता । भवन्ति सम्पदं दैवीमभिजातस्य भारत ॥
Vigor, forgiveness, fortitude, purity, freedom from hatred, and freedom from excessive pride — these belong to one born with divine qualities.
अणोरणीयान्महतो महीयानात्मास्य जन्तोर्निहितो गुहायाम् । तमक्रतुः पश्यति वीतशोको धातुःप्रसादान्महिमानमात्मनः ॥
Smaller than the smallest, greater than the greatest, the self dwells in the heart of every creature. One free of desire and sorrow beholds its greatness through a calm mind.
सत्यं वद । धर्मं चर । स्वाध्यायान्मा प्रमदः ॥
Speak the truth. Practice righteousness. Do not neglect your daily study.
योगस्थः कुरु कर्माणि सङ्गं त्यक्त्वा धनञ्जय । सिद्ध्यसिद्ध्योः समो भूत्वा समत्वं योग उच्यते ॥
Perform your duties established in yoga, abandoning attachment, and remain even-minded in both success and failure. This evenness of mind is called yoga.
सर्वधर्मान्परित्यज्य मामेकं शरणं व्रज । अहं त्वां सर्वपापेभ्यो मोक्षयिष्यामि मा शुचः ॥
Abandon all other pursuits and take refuge in me alone. I will free you from all suffering; do not grieve.
असंशयं महाबाहो मनो दुर्निग्रहं चलम् । अभ्यासेन तु कौन्तेय वैराग्येण च गृह्यते ॥
The mind is indeed restless and hard to restrain, but it is brought under control through practice and detachment.
तत्त्वमसि श्वेतकेतो ॥
That thou art, Shvetaketu — the ultimate reality and your innermost self are one and the same.
देहिनोऽस्मिन्यथा देहे कौमारं यौवनं जरा । तथा देहान्तरप्राप्तिर्धीरस्तत्र न मुह्यति ॥
Just as the embodied self passes through childhood, youth, and old age in this body, it later takes on another body. The wise are not troubled by this.
प्रणवो धनुः शरो ह्यात्मा ब्रह्म तल्लक्ष्यमुच्यते । अप्रमत्तेन वेद्धव्यं शरवत्तन्मयो भवेत् ॥
Om is the bow, the self is the arrow, and the infinite is called its target. It should be struck with careful attention, becoming one with it as an arrow merges with its mark.
क्रोधाद्भवति सम्मोहः सम्मोहात्स्मृतिविभ्रमः । स्मृतिभ्रंशाद् बुद्धिनाशो बुद्धिनाशात्प्रणश्यति ॥
From anger comes delusion, from delusion comes confused memory, from that the ruin of reason, and from the ruin of reason a person is destroyed.
अन्नाद्भवन्ति भूतानि पर्जन्यादन्नसम्भवः । यज्ञाद्भवति पर्जन्यो यज्ञः कर्मसमुद्भवः ॥
All beings are sustained by food, food comes from rain, rain comes from sacrifice, and sacrifice arises from right action.
सहस्रशीर्षा पुरुषः सहस्राक्षः सहस्रपात् । स भूमिं विश्वतो वृत्वात्यतिष्ठद्दशाङ्गुलम् ॥
The cosmic being has a thousand heads, a thousand eyes, a thousand feet. Pervading the earth on every side, it extends ten fingers beyond it.
अनुद्वेगकरं वाक्यं सत्यं प्रियहितं च यत् । स्वाध्यायाभ्यसनं चैव वाङ्मयं तप उच्यते ॥
Speech that causes no distress, that is truthful, pleasant, and beneficial, along with regular study of scripture, is called the discipline of speech.
माता भूमिः पुत्रोऽहं पृथिव्याः ॥
The Earth is my mother, and I am her son.
अमानित्वमदम्भित्वमहिंसा क्षान्तिरार्जवम् । आचार्योपासनं शौचं स्थैर्यमात्मविनिग्रहः ॥
Humility, freedom from pretension, non-violence, patience, honesty, service to a teacher, purity, steadiness, and self-control —
ॐ भूर्भुवः स्वः । तत्सवितुर्वरेण्यं भर्गो देवस्य धीमहि । धियो यो नः प्रचोदयात् ॥
We meditate on the radiant glory of that being who has produced this universe; may that being illuminate our minds.
ईश्वरः सर्वभूतानां हृद्देशेऽर्जुन तिष्ठति । भ्रामयन्सर्वभूतानि यन्त्रारूढानि मायया ॥
The divine dwells in the heart of every being, Arjuna, guiding them through the workings of a world that turns like a great mechanism.
देही नित्यमवध्योऽयं देहे सर्वस्य भारत । तस्मात्सर्वाणि भूतानि न त्वं शोचितुमर्हसि ॥
This indweller in the body of every being is eternally indestructible, Arjuna. Therefore you should not grieve for any creature.
ॐ ब्रह्मविदाप्नोति परम् ॥
The knower of the eternal reality attains the highest.
ॐ त्र्यम्बकं यजामहे सुगन्धिं पुष्टिवर्धनम् । उर्वारुकमिव बन्धनान्मृत्योर्मुक्षीय मामृतात् ॥
We worship the three-eyed one, fragrant and nourishing all life. As a cucumber is freed from its vine, may we be freed from death, not from immortality.
नात्यश्नतस्तु योगोऽस्ति न चैकान्तमनश्नतः । न चातिस्वप्नशीलस्य जाग्रतो नैव चार्जुन ॥
Yoga is not for one who eats too much or too little, nor for one who sleeps too much or stays awake too much, Arjuna.
एको देवः सर्वभूतेषु गूढः सर्वव्यापी सर्वभूतान्तरात्मा । कर्माध्यक्षः सर्वभूताधिवासः साक्षी चेता केवलो निर्गुणश्च ॥
The one divine reality is hidden within all beings, pervading everything, the inner self of every creature — witness, awareness, alone, and beyond all qualities.
स यत्र सोम्येमा षोडश कलाः पुरुषं प्रति संपद्यन्ते ॥
When these sixteen aspects of a person return and merge back into their source, one attains that state beyond division.
बहूनां जन्मनामन्ते ज्ञानवान्मां प्रपद्यते । वासुदेवः सर्वमिति स महात्मा सुदुर्लभः ॥
After many lifetimes, one who has attained true knowledge takes refuge in me, understanding that all this is divine. Such a soul is exceedingly rare.
यदा यदा हि धर्मस्य ग्लानिर्भवति भारत । अभ्युत्थानमधर्मस्य तदात्मानं सृजाम्यहम् ॥
Whenever righteousness declines and unrighteousness rises, O Arjuna, I manifest myself.
सर्वं ह्येतद् ब्रह्मायमात्मा ब्रह्म सोऽयमात्मा चतुष्पात् ॥
All this is truly the infinite. This self is the infinite. This very self has four aspects.
अहमात्मा गुडाकेश सर्वभूताशयस्थितः । अहमादिश्च मध्यं च भूतानामन्त एव च ॥
I am the self, seated in the heart of every being. I am the beginning, the middle, and the end of all beings.
अहिंसा सत्यमस्तेयं शौचमिन्द्रियनिग्रहः । एतं सामासिकं धर्मं चातुर्वर्ण्येऽब्रवीन्मनुः ॥
Non-violence, truthfulness, not stealing, purity, and control of the senses — this, in brief, is the shared duty taught for all.
अहं सर्वस्य प्रभवो मत्तः सर्वं प्रवर्तते । इति मत्वा भजन्ते मां बुधा भावसमन्विताः ॥
I am the source of all things; everything proceeds from me. Understanding this, the wise worship me with deep feeling.
न जायते म्रियते वा कदाचि न्नायं भूत्वा भविता वा न भूयः । अजो नित्यः शाश्वतोऽयं पुराणो न हन्यते हन्यमाने शरीरे ॥
The self is never born and never dies. It does not come into being and will never cease to be. It is unborn, eternal, ever-existing, and undying — it is not slain when the body is slain.
अयं निजः परो वेति गणना लघुचेतसाम् । उदारचरितानां तु वसुधैव कुटुम्बकम् ॥
"This one is mine, that one is a stranger" is the thinking of the small-minded. For those of noble character, the whole world is one family.
परोपकाराय फलन्ति वृक्षाः परोपकाराय वहन्ति नद्यः । परोपकाराय दुहन्ति गावः परोपकारार्थमिदं शरीरम् ॥
Trees bear fruit for the sake of others, rivers flow for the sake of others, cows give milk for the sake of others — this body, too, exists for the sake of others.
सत्त्वं रजस्तम इति गुणाः प्रकृतिसम्भवाः । निबध्नन्ति महाबाहो देहे देहिनमव्ययम् ॥
Goodness, passion, and inertia are the three qualities born of nature. They bind the imperishable self to the body, O Arjuna.
ॐ सह नाववतु । सह नौ भुनक्तु । सह वीर्यं करवावहै । तेजस्वि नावधीतमस्तु मा विद्विषावहै ॥
May we be protected together. May we be nourished together. May we work together with vigor. May our study be illuminating, and may we never hate one another.
सत्यमेव जयते नानृतं सत्येन पन्था विततो देवयानः । येनाक्रमन्त्यृषयो ह्याप्तकामा यत्र तत्सत्यस्य परमं निधानम् ॥
Truth alone triumphs, not falsehood. Through truth the divine path is spread out, by which the sages, their desires fulfilled, reach the ultimate treasury of truth.
सत्यं ब्रूयात्प्रियं ब्रूयान्न ब्रूयात्सत्यमप्रियम् । प्रियं च नानृतं ब्रूयादेष धर्मः सनातनः ॥
Speak the truth, speak what is pleasant. Do not speak an unpleasant truth. Do not speak a pleasant falsehood either. This is the eternal way.
यथा हि एकेन चक्रेण न रथस्य गतिर्भवेत् । एवं पुरुषकारेण विना दैवं न सिध्यति ॥
Just as a chariot cannot move on a single wheel, destiny alone does not bear fruit without human effort.
यस्मान्नोद्विजते लोको लोकान्नोद्विजते च यः । हर्षामर्षभयोद्वेगैर्मुक्तो यः स च मे प्रियः ॥
One by whom no one is troubled, and who is not troubled by anyone, who is free from joy, envy, fear, and anxiety, is dear to me.
जातस्य हि ध्रुवो मृत्युर्ध्रुवं जन्म मृतस्य च । तस्मादपरिहार्येऽर्थे न त्वं शोचितुमर्हसि ॥
Death is certain for the one who is born, and birth is certain for the one who dies. So you should not grieve over what cannot be avoided.
मात्रास्पर्शास्तु कौन्तेय शीतोष्णसुखदुःखदाः । आगमापायिनोऽनित्यास्तांस्तितिक्षस्व भारत ॥
The contact of the senses with their objects gives rise to heat and cold, pleasure and pain. These come and go, and are not permanent — learn to endure them.
अनन्याश्चिन्तयन्तो मां ये जनाः पर्युपासते । तेषां नित्याभियुक्तानां योगक्षेमं वहाम्यहम् ॥
For those who worship me with single-minded devotion, always united with me, I carry what they lack and preserve what they have.
आयुः कर्म च वित्तं च विद्या निधनमेव च । पञ्चैतानि हि सृज्यन्ते गर्भस्थस्यैव देहिनः ॥
Lifespan, one's actions, wealth, knowledge, and the manner of death — these five are said to be determined even while a person is still in the womb.
विद्या ददाति विनयं विनयाद्याति पात्रताम् । पात्रत्वाद्धनमाप्नोति धनाद्धर्मं ततः सुखम् ॥
Knowledge gives humility, from humility comes worthiness, from worthiness one gains means, from means comes righteous conduct, and from that, true happiness.
यद्यदाचरति श्रेष्ठस्तत्तदेवेतरो जनः । स यत्प्रमाणं कुरुते लोकस्तदनुवर्तते ॥
Whatever action a great person performs, ordinary people follow. Whatever standard they set, the world follows it.
मौनं सर्वार्थसाधनम् ॥ (सुभाषितसंग्रह)
Silence accomplishes every purpose.
यदा सर्वे प्रमुच्यन्ते कामा येऽस्य हृदि श्रिताः । अथ मर्त्योऽमृतो भवत्यत्र ब्रह्म समश्नुते ॥
When all the desires that dwell in the heart are let go, the mortal becomes immortal and attains the eternal, even in this life.
अद्वेष्टा सर्वभूतानां मैत्रः करुण एव च । निर्ममो निरहङ्कारः समदुःखसुखः क्षमी ॥
One who hates no being, who is friendly and compassionate, free from possessiveness and ego, equal in joy and sorrow, and forgiving —
प्रकृतेः क्रियमाणानि गुणैः कर्माणि सर्वशः । अहङ्कारविमूढात्मा कर्ताहमिति मन्यते ॥
All actions everywhere are carried out by the qualities of nature. One confused by ego thinks, 'I am the one doing this.'
ॐ पूर्णमदः पूर्णमिदं पूर्णात्पूर्णमुदच्यते । पूर्णस्य पूर्णमादाय पूर्णमेवावशिष्यते ॥
That is whole, this is whole; wholeness comes from wholeness. Take wholeness from wholeness, and what remains is still whole.
यज्ञार्थात्कर्मणोऽन्यत्र लोकोऽयं कर्मबन्धनः । तदर्थं कर्म कौन्तेय मुक्तसङ्गः समाचर ॥
Except for action done as a sacred offering, this world is bound by action. Therefore, O Arjuna, perform your duty for that sake alone, free from attachment.
